1 |
1
차량 내 장치에 의해 적어도 일시적으로 구현되는:차량에 설치된 적어도 하나 이상의 센서로부터 수집한 차량 주행 정보, 차량 네트워크(vehicle network)를 통하여 수신되는 CAN(Controller Area Network) 메시지 및 CAN 패킷 중 적어도 어느 하나를 기반으로 구현되는 커맨드의 실행을 위한 에뮬레이션을 수행하는 에뮬레이션 수행부;상기 에뮬레이션의 수행 결과를 차량 안전 관리에 대한 규칙 정보와 비교하여 상기 CAN 메시지 및 상기 CAN 패킷의 보안 등급을 판단하는 판단부; 및상기 CAN 메시지 및 상기 CAN 패킷을 상기 보안 등급의 판단 결과에 대응하는 제어커맨드를 생성하는 제어 커맨드 처리부를 포함하되,상기 판단부는,상기 에뮬레이션의 수행 결과, 상기 CAN 메시지 및 상기 CAN 패킷을 보안 등급별 절대 코드와 비교하여 상기 보안 등급을 판단하고,상기 제어 커맨드 처리부는,상기 보안 등급의 판단 결과, 상기 CAN 메시지 및 상기 CAN 패킷 중 어느 하나가 상위 보안 등급의 안전 위협에 해당하는 경우, 상기 CAN 메시지 및 상기 CAN 패킷을 미승인하는 제어커맨드를 생성하는 차량 보안 시스템
|
2 |
2
제1항에 있어서,상기 규칙 정보는차량 윤리 규정(vehicle ethic code), 절대 규칙(absolute rule), 차량 관련 법규(law) 및 차량 관련 정책(policy) 중 적어도 어느 하나를 포함하고,공인된 접근(access)만이 허용되는 폐쇄 정보인 것을 특징으로 하는 차량 보안 시스템
|
3 |
3
제2항에 있어서,상기 규칙 정보는상기 차량 안전 관리에 대응하여 상기 차량 윤리 규정, 상기 절대 규칙, 상기 차량 관련 법규 및 상기 차량 관련 정책 중 적어도 어느 하나에 대한 보안 등급 별 절대 코드인 것을 특징으로 하는 차량 보안 시스템
|
4 |
4
삭제
|
5 |
5
제1항에 있어서,상기 제어 커맨드 처리부는, 상기 보안 등급의 판단 결과, 상기 CAN 메시지 및 상기 CAN 패킷 중 어느 하나가 하위 보안 등급의 안전 위협에 해당하는 경우, 운전자의 승인 여부에 대한 수신 정보에 대응하여 상기 CAN 메시지 및 상기 CAN 패킷을 처리하는 제어커맨드를 생성하는 것을 특징으로 하는 차량 보안 시스템
|
6 |
6
제5항에 있어서,상기 제어 커맨드 처리부는,상기 운전자의 승인 정보를 수신하는 경우, 상기 CAN 메시지 및 상기 CAN 패킷에 대응하는 ECU로의 전송 및 프로그램 실행 중 적어도 어느 하나를 위한 제어커맨드를 생성하는 것을 특징으로 하는 차량 보안 시스템
|
7 |
7
차량 내 장치에 의해 적어도 일시적으로 구현되는 차량 보안 시스템의 동작 방법에 있어서:차량에 설치된 적어도 하나 이상의 센서로부터 수집한 차량 주행 정보, 차량 네트워크를 통하여 수신되는 CAN 메시지 및 CAN 패킷 중 적어도 어느 하나를 기반으로 구현되는 커맨드의 실행을 위한 에뮬레이션을 수행하는 단계;상기 에뮬레이션의 수행 결과를 차량 안전관리에 대한 규칙 정보와 비교하여 상기 CAN 메시지 및 상기 CAN 패킷의 보안 등급을 판단하는 단계; 및상기 CAN 메시지 및 상기 CAN 패킷을 상기 보안 등급의 판단 결과에 대응하는 제어커맨드를 생성하는 단계를 포함하되,상기 CAN 메시지 및 상기 CAN 패킷의 보안 등급을 판단하는 상기 단계는,상기 에뮬레이션의 수행 결과, 상기 CAN 메시지 및 상기 CAN 패킷을 보안 등급별 절대 코드와 비교하여 상기 보안 등급을 판단하는 단계를 포함하고,제어커맨드를 생성하는 상기 단계는,상기 보안 등급의 판단 결과, 상기 CAN 메시지 및 상기 CAN 패킷 중 어느 하나가 상위 보안 등급의 안전 위협에 해당하는 경우, 상기 CAN 메시지 및 상기 CAN 패킷을 미승인하는 제어커맨드를 생성하는 단계를 포함하는 것을 특징으로 하는 차량 보안 시스템의 동작 방법
|
8 |
8
제7항에 있어서,상기 규칙 정보는차량 윤리 규정(vehicle ethic code), 절대 규칙(absolute rule), 차량 관련 법규(law) 및 차량 관련 정책(policy) 중 적어도 어느 하나를 포함하고,공인된 접근(access)만이 허용되는 폐쇄 정보인 것을 특징으로 하는 차량 보안 시스템의 동작 방법
|
9 |
9
제8항에 있어서,상기 규칙 정보는상기 차량 안전 관리에 대응하여 상기 차량 윤리 규정, 상기 절대 규칙, 상기 차량 관련 법규 및 상기 차량 관련 정책 중 적어도 어느 하나에 대한 보안 등급별 절대코드인 것을 특징으로 하는 차량 보안 시스템의 동작 방법
|
10 |
10
제7항에 있어서,제어커맨드를 생성하는 상기 단계는,상기 보안 등급의 판단 결과, 상기 CAN 메시지 및 상기 CAN 패킷 중 어느 하나가 하위 보안 등급의 안전 위협에 해당하는 경우, 운전자의 승인 여부에 대한 수신 정보에 대응하여 상기 CAN 메시지 및 상기 CAN 패킷을 처리하는 제어커맨드를 생성하는 것을 특징으로 하는 차량 보안 시스템의 동작 방법
|